--[O v e r v i e w]--
This illustration is pretty random. It displays many different body parts and has a fairly main focus concerning eyes. Outlining some of the things within this mash of mutated organisms, two fairly developed babies, a couple mouths including a large monstrous one, two hands, a large ear, a oddly shaped skull, bits of a rib cage, and about seven large eyes.
--[D r a w i n g · I n f o r m a t i o n]--
The original drawing was within my sketch book during my second year of highschool. I really enjoyed doing it. The entire thing took about a week, working during History, Math, Lunch, and whatever else I had. I Loved the outcome of it and decided to rip it out because it was well, the only thing in my sketch book that year anyways. I didn't really have any problems with any of it. I've done other work like this but nothing to this extent.
